Bruce Kirkby—one of the world’s leading voices in Adventure writing and photography—partnered with award-winning filmmaker Kalum Ko to create “The Questions We Ask,” an inspiring 3‑minute short that received a lot of buzz on the outdoor film circuit and that is now available to watch online.
“The Questions We Ask” is a think-piece. Ko features footage from Kirkby’s 100-mile SUP expedition from Vancouver to Victoria, British Columbia to create a framework within which he and Kirkby explore why we pursue adventure—a question to which Kirkby, a family man living in Kimberly, British Columbia, has spent a lifetime searching for an answer. And he needs a good one.
To date, Kirkby has logged over 2,000 expedition hours in more than 80 countries. And he’s published his stories everywhere from Outside magazine and Canadian Geographic to The Clymb and The New York Times, and shared many more while working as host of CBC’s prime-time adventure series, “No Opportunity Wasted.” National Geographic once honored one of Kirkby’s photos as being among “the most compelling images of the decade.”
After spending a lifetime pursuing adventure both recreationally and professionally, Kirkby knows the nagging doubts and questions we ask ourselves all too well. And this time, his story is the answer.
